DABS Team
We have a small yet efficient administrative team, a motivated team of VET trainers and access to a wide pool of researchers from Varna University of Management (VUM).
Available expertise includes tourism, hospitality, agricultural studies, management, environmental issues, sustainable development and agriculture, cultural studies, cultural and creative industries, European policies and projects and social entrepreneurship.
Currently 9 members of administrative and management staff and 23 part-time trainers and experts work in the association.
DABS has strong organizational capacity and extensive experience in research and capacity-building projects, stakeholder management and elaboration of strategic documents and action plans. DABS Chairperson Todor Radev chairs the Dobrich Regional Academic Centre of the Bulgarian Academy of Sciences.
